--- Comment #3 from Marek Mahut <mmahut at redhat.com> 2010-01-03 06:20:19 EDT ---
- Package meets naming and packaging guidelines
- Spec file matches base package name.
- Meets Packaging Guidelines.
- Licenses field in spec matches the content of tarball
- License file included in package matches used code (the code is provided
under 3 different licenses)
- BuildRequires are correct (tests will depend on selenium-server once
imported, also see comment #2)
- Packages %doc files don't affect runtime.
- Rpmlint is clean.
- Builds in mock for rawhide.
This package looks sane, approved.
